The Withdrawal Limit Problem
Many players assume that once they meet the wagering requirements, the money is theirs to withdraw immediately. That isn’t always the case. Some sites impose daily or weekly caps on how much you can cash out, even from winnings generated by a free bingo bonus. For example, one major brand we tested caps withdrawals at £4,000 per week. Another restricts you to £2,000 per day. If you hit a big win, you might have to wait days or weeks to get all your money.
This is where the fine print becomes critical. A free bingo bonus that looks generous on paper can feel restrictive if the withdrawal limits are low. We recommend checking the terms for “maximum withdrawal” or “cash out limit” before you deposit a single quid.

>How do withdrawal limits affect free bingo bonuses?
Some sites cap how much you can withdraw per day or per week. For example, if you win £5,000 on a free bingo bonus and the site has a £2,000 daily limit, you will have to wait three days to get all your money. Always check the withdrawal limits before claiming an offer.

>Can I withdraw free bingo bonus winnings immediately?
Not always. If the bonus has wagering requirements, you must play through the amount a certain number of times before withdrawing. Some sites also impose a maximum withdrawal cap on bonus winnings. Always read the terms.
>What should I look for in a free bingo bonus?
Look for no-wagering offers first. If that’s not available, check the wagering multiplier, the maximum withdrawal cap, the time limit to meet the wagering, and the eligible games. Also check the withdrawal limits for your preferred payment method.
